Jupiler League side KRC Genk have confirmed that Nigerian striker Tolulope Arokodare sustained a knee injury and will be out of action for several weeks.

Arokodare was stretched off in Genk’s 3-0 win over Oostende last Sunday.

The striker started the game, but lasted for just 12th minutes after sustaining the injury.

Speaking on the striker’s health, Genk manager Wouter Vrancken says that the 22 year-old suffered a knee injury, but it wasn’t serious.

“Tolu had knee problems, but it wouldn’t be a cruciate ligament injury.

“He sustained a difficult injury, we are hoping he’ll return sooner than expected,” Vrancken explained.

Arokodare joined the Belgian league leaders during the January transfer window.

He has one goal and one assist in four games for the Limburgers.
